This book undoes 50 years of mythmaking about Stravinsky's life in
music. During his spectacular career, Igor Stravinsky underplayed
his Russian past in favor of a European cosmopolitanism. Richard
Taruskin has refused to take the composer at his word. In this
long-awaited study, he defines Stravinsky's relationship to the
musical and artistic traditions of his native land and gives us a
dramatically new picture of one of the major figures in the history
of music. Taruskin draws directly on newly accessible archives and
on a wealth of Russian documents. In Volume One, he sets the
historical scene: the St. Petersburg musical press, the arts
journals, and the writings of anthropologists, folklorists,
philosophers, and poets. Volume Two addresses the masterpieces of
Stravinsky's early maturity--Petrushka, The Rite of Spring, and Les
Noces. Taruskin investigates the composer's collaborations with
Diaghilev to illuminate the relationship between folklore and
modernity. He elucidates the Silver Age ideal of
neonationalism--the professional appropriation of motifs and style
characteristics from folk art--and how Stravinsky realized this
ideal in his music. Taruskin demonstrates how Stravinsky achieved
his modernist technique by combining what was most
characteristically Russian in his musical training with stylistic
elements abstracted from Russian folklore. The stylistic synthesis
thus achieved formed Stravinsky as a composer for life, whatever
the aesthetic allegiances he later professed. Written with
Taruskin's characteristic mixture of in-depth research and
stylistic verve, this book will be mandatory reading for all those
seriously interested in the life and work of Stravinsky.
